signed a first-look deal with Paramount in 2013, after Disney failed to renew its 20-year deal with the producer despite the blockbuster success of the “Pirates of the Caribbean” franchise starring Johnny Depp.At Paramount, Bruckheimer produced last year’s Will Smith sci-fi film, “Gemini Man,” which disappointed at the box office.

He also produced next year’s “Top Gun: Maverick,” a sequel to his 1986 megahit starring Tom Cruise.Throughout his long career, Bruckheimer has been one of the most commercially successful producers in history — with a hand in box office hits such as “Flashdance,” “The Rock,” “Crimson Tide,” “Black Hawk Down” and “Pearl Harbor,” as well as franchises like “Beverly Hills Cop,” “Bad Boys” and “National Treasure.”  On.
